DreamSSH

Software captura de pantalla:
DreamSSH
Detalles de software:
Versión: 0.2
Fecha de carga: 14 Apr 15
Promotor: Duncan McGreggor
Licencia: Libre
Popularidad: 80

Rating: 2.0/5 (Total Votes: 1)

DreamSSH es un servidor SSH altamente configurable Python puro, basado en Twisted.
Instalar
Usted puede instalar desde PyPI, que le dará la última versión publicada (esperemos estable) del software:
& Nbsp; sudo pip instalar dreamssh
Si te gusta vivir al límite, se puede instalar desde la rama principal github:
& Nbsp; sudo pip instalar https://github.com/dreamhost/dreamssh/zipball/master
Por último, se puede obtener sólo el propio código:
& Nbsp; git clone https://github.com/dreamhost/dreamssh.git
Dependencias
Si utilizó pip instalar DreamSSH, entonces usted tendrá que instalar las librerías necesarias. Si usted va a correr a partir del código fuente, tendrás que hacer lo siguiente:
& Nbsp; sudo pip instalar pyasn1
& Nbsp; sudo pip instalar pycrypto
& Nbsp; sudo pip instalar trenzado
Una vez instaladas las dependencias, que necesita para generar las claves para su uso por el servidor:
& Nbsp; twistd dreamssh keygen
Ejecutar
Una vez que tenga instalado DreamSSH, interactuando con el servidor es tan sencillo como lo siguiente:
& Nbsp; twistd dreamssh
Que se ejecutará en el modo endemoniada. Si desea ejecutar en el primer plano y ver la salida del registro a la salida estándar, acaba de hacer:
twistd -n dreamssh
Para iniciar sesión en el shell, utilice este comando:
& Nbsp; twistd cáscara dreamssh
Si desea probar la alternativa shell "juguete":
& Nbsp; twistd dreamssh --interpreter = eco
Cuando esté listo para apagarlo:
& Nbsp; twistd dreamssh parar
Para aquellos que tienen un clon del repositorio git, hay conveniencia desarrollo hacen objetivos:
& Nbsp; hacer keygen
& Nbsp; hacer demonio
& Nbsp; hacer carrera
& Nbsp; hacer shell
& Nbsp; hacer parada
Con
Al iniciar sesión en la terminal de Python:
& Nbsp; twistd cáscara dreamssh
Te dan la bienvenida con algo que se parece a esto:
: >>
:
: Bienvenido a
:
: ________ ____________________ __
: ___ __ _________________ _______ _____ ___ / _ ___ / __ / / /
: __ / / / _ ___ / _ __ `/ _ __` __ ____ _____ __ / _ / /
: _ / _ / / _ / / __ / / _ / / _ / / / / / ___ / / ____ / / _ __ /
: / _____ / / _ / ___ / __, _ / / _ / / _ / / _ // ____ / / ____ / / _ / / _ /
:
:
: Ha iniciado sesión en un servidor DreamSSH.
: Tipo 'ls ()' o 'dir ()' para ver los objetos en el espacio de nombres actual.
:
: Disfrute!
:
: >>
Si usted sigue los consejos dados en el banner, usted puede obtener una lista de los objetos disponibles con el siguiente comando:
: >> Ls ()
& Nbsp; __ builtins__ - datos
& Nbsp; aplicación - dreamssh.shell.pythonshell.CommandAPI.app
& Nbsp; banner - dreamssh.shell.pythonshell.CommandAPI.banner
& Nbsp; claro - dreamssh.shell.pythonshell.CommandAPI.clear
& Nbsp; config - dreamssh.config
& Nbsp; de salida - dreamssh.shell.pythonshell.CommandAPI.exit
& Nbsp; información - dreamssh.shell.pythonshell.CommandAPI.info
& nbsp; ls - dreamssh.shell.pythonshell.CommandAPI.ls
& nbsp; os - os
& Nbsp; pprint - pprint.pprint
& Nbsp; dejar de fumar - dreamssh.shell.pythonshell.CommandAPI.quit
& nbsp; - los servicios de datos
& nbsp; sys - sys
Si se opta por el "eco" shell:
& Nbsp; twistd dreamssh --interpreter = eco
Luego de ejecutar cualquier comando voluntad se ve algo como esto:
: >> Ejecutar cualquier comando
entrada = ejecutar cualquier comando, filename =
. La concha de eco se pretende dar una idea o un punto de partida para los desarrolladores que quieran poner en práctica su propia concha sus usuarios pueden ssh en

Requisitos :

  • Python

Programas parecidos

ftputil
ftputil

20 Feb 15

Fletch
Fletch

3 Jun 15

PurePostPro
PurePostPro

14 Apr 15

Otro software de desarrollador Duncan McGreggor

DreamMUD
DreamMUD

14 Apr 15

Comentarios a la DreamSSH

Comentarios que no se encuentran
Añadir comentario
A su vez en las imágenes!